Veilig programmeren

1 / 19
next
Slide 1: Slide
Applicatie- en mediaontwikkelaarMBOStudiejaar 2

This lesson contains 19 slides, with interactive quizzes and text slides.

Items in this lesson

Slide 1 - Slide

Slide 2 - Slide

Slide 3 - Slide

Slide 4 - Slide

Slide 5 - Slide

Slide 6 - Slide

Slide 7 - Slide

Stelling

“Als ik gebruik maak van een framework dan hoef ik mij als programmeur geen zorgen te maken over de veiligheid van de website of de applicatie.”

A = Eens

B = Oneens
A
Eens
B
Oneens

Slide 8 - Quiz

Slide 9 - Slide

Slide 10 - Slide

Slide 11 - Slide

Je opdrachtgever vindt de opgestelde aanvullende eisen te veel tijd kosten. Hij vraagt jou om duidelijk te maken waarom deze opgestelde eisen noodzakelijk zijn.

Slide 12 - Open question

Slide 13 - Slide

Slide 14 - Slide

OWASP top 10
A1: Injection
A2: Broken Authentication
A3: Sensitive Data Exposure
A4: XML External Entities (XXE)
A5: Broken Access Control
A6: Security Misconfiguration
A7: Cross-Site Scripting (XSS)
A8: Insecure Deserializatio
A9: Using Components with Known Vulnerabilities
A10: Insufficient Logging and Monitoring

Slide 15 - Slide

Slide 16 - Slide

Slide 17 - Slide

Slide 18 - Slide

Opdracht
Hacken middels SQL injection

Opdracht in ItsLearning

Slide 19 - Slide